Oatmeal Pancakes

  • 1 cup rolled oats

  • 2 tablespoons sugar

  • 1 cup buttermilk

  • 1 teaspoon baking soda

  • 1 egg 1 teaspoon baking powder

  • 1/2 cup water

  • 2 tablespoons maple syrup

  • 1 cup all-purpose flour

  • 3 tablespoons vegetable oil

Pour the buttermilk over the oats & let stand for 15 minutes or so. Add everything else and stir until incorporated. Ladle about ¼ cup of batter onto a hot griddle (which I don't bother to grease) & when the the edges look firm & the bottom is golden-brown (you can peek under to check), flip to cook the other side. You don’t need me to tell you to serve the pancakes with whatever you like—syrup, jam, cinnamon & sugar—but I will say that oatmeal pancakes are especially good with warm apple sauce or apple slices sauteed in butter and sprinkled with cinnamon & sugar.
